Collection of Indology

  • Humanities and Social Sciences

The Collection of Indology came into possession of the Johannes Gutenberg University Mainz in November 2000 as a donation from the estate of Ursula Walter. It comprises approximately 250 artifacts, including bronze figures, wood carvings, and jewelry from India, Southeast Asia, and East Asia. These also include Hindu and Buddhist deities as well as mythological figures.
